Frequently asked questions

How is age counted?

Age is counted in full calendar years, then the leftover full months, then the leftover days. You only gain a year on your birthday, not before it.

How do leap-year birthdays work?

If you were born on 29 February, you complete a full year on 28 February in common years and on 29 February in leap years. Until that day passes you are still the previous age.

Why is the exact age different from the total months or days?

The years, months and days figure is your exact calendar age. The totals re-express that same span purely in days, weeks or months, so they look larger but describe the same age.

How are total days and weeks calculated?

Total days is the whole number of days between your birth date and today. Total weeks is that day count divided by seven and rounded down, so any extra days are not counted as a full week.
